It's possible to set it up this way:


1. R3 MIDI Out to EMX MIDI In


This will make it so that the R3 acts a playable controller for recording on the EMX in real time, but then to play it back you have to rewire the synths for the following:


2. R3 MIDI In to EMX MIDI Out


With this, the EMX will act as the controller for the R3. But in order to program anything else, you'd have to switch MIDI set ups again, or just learn to program using the EMX pads.


Another option would be obtaining a cheap Casio with MIDI Out, so you can use that as a simple controller for the whole set up, but then you'll end up with a mess of wires going everywhere and a Conga line of keyboards.

 

 

can't you just plug r3 midi in to EMX midi out and R3 Midi out to EMX midi in, at the same time, to make what you are saying work?
